The Taiwanese air force operated more than 300 F-5s before replacing most of them with American-made F-16s, French Mirage 2000s and locally-built F-CKs, leaving the country with a large stock of excess J85s. In an effort to avoid public scrutiny, Yun Fengs flight tests were concealed by the test program for the Hsiung Feng III supersonic anti-ship missile and successfully avoided major media coverage until December 2012. Taiwan is reported to have begun discreetly developing the Yun Feng missile after the 1996 Taiwan Strait crisis, which started after a series of missile tests were conducted by the People's Republic of China.
